Article image
Marcio Gil
Marcio Gil17/11/2025 14:00
Compartilhe

🎓 Amigo do Saber — Quando Tecnologia, Propósito Social e Identidade se Encontram

    Em um cenårio onde a desigualdade educacional ainda marca milhÔes de crianças brasileiras, a pergunta que não sai da minha cabeça é:

    Como a tecnologia pode democratizar o acesso ao conhecimento e mudar a vida de estudantes que nĂŁo tĂȘm reforço escolar?

    Foi dessa inquietação e da vivĂȘncia dentro da Baixada Fluminense que nasceu o Amigo do Saber, um projeto open-source que une Engenharia de Software, IA Generativa, arquitetura em nuvem e muito propĂłsito.

    Mas antes de falar de cĂłdigo, eu preciso falar de gente.

    Precisamos falar da Tia Dora.

    đŸ‘©đŸŸâ€đŸ« Por que a Tia Dora? Representatividade Importa — e Muito

    O coração do Amigo do Saber Ă© a Tia Dora, uma professora virtual criada com InteligĂȘncia Artificial.

    Mas ela nĂŁo Ă© sĂł uma assistente digital.

    Tia Dora é mulher, preta, periférica.

    Ela representa as milhares de educadoras reais que moveram a história da Baixada com força, conhecimento e acolhimento, mesmo sem reconhecimento.

    Escolher essa representação não foi estética.

    Foi polĂ­tica. Foi social.

    Foi dizer para cada criança que abrir o app:

    “VocĂȘ Ă© capaz, vocĂȘ pertence, e a educação tambĂ©m Ă© sua.”

    A tecnologia precisa carregar humanidade.

    E Ă© exatamente isso que buscamos aqui.

    đŸ—ïž Arquitetura Completa (Free Tier) — Azure-Driven e 100% EscalĂĄvel

    O Amigo do Saber foi projetado para rodar sem custos no Azure Free Tier, mas com arquitetura profissional, robusta e pronta para escalar.

    Vamos detalhar:

    🌐 Frontend — Azure Static Web Apps

    • HTML5 + CSS3 + JavaScript (ES6+)
    • Arquitetura mobile-first
    • Acessibilidade WCAG 2.1 AA
    • Interface simples, responsiva e pensada para crianças
    • Jogos educativos integrados
    Por que vanilla JS?
    Para demonstrar que projetos sociais podem ser acessĂ­veis a todos os nĂ­veis de dev e ainda assim entregar impacto.

    ⚙ Backend — Azure Functions (Serverless)

    Tecnologias:

    • Node.js (TS/JS)
    • Event-driven
    • Escalabilidade automĂĄtica
    • Custo zero em consumo baixo

    Principais endpoints:

    • /CadastroResponsavel
    • /AtualizarProgresso
    • /PerguntarProfessora (Tia Dora)
    • /Gamificacao
    • /GerarExercicios
    • /AnalisarDesempenho
    A escolha por Functions vem para reduzir complexidade e permitir que mesmo estudantes com pouca infraestrutura possam contribuir.

    🗄 Banco de Dados — Azure Cosmos DB (NoSQL)

    ContĂȘineres:

    • Alunos
    • Progresso
    • Gamificacao
    • LogsDeUso

    Vantagens:

    • Distribuição global
    • Baixa latĂȘncia
    • SDK simples para JavaScript
    • 100% dentro do free tier com throughput reduzido

    🧠 InteligĂȘncia Artificial — Azure OpenAI + Azure AI Services

    Aqui mora a magia da Tia Dora.

    Recursos usados:

    Azure OpenAI

    • Modelo GPT
    • Temperature 0.7
    • Prompt com persona fixa
    • Contexto personalizado do aluno

    AI Language (LUIS)

    • Bot conselheiro
    • Regras de comportamento seguro

    Translator

    • Aulas bĂĄsicas de inglĂȘs
    • Tradução instantĂąnea

    Content Safety

    • Bloqueio de conteĂșdo inadequado
    • Segurança para crianças
    A IA nĂŁo substitui professores.
    Ela apoia, orienta, explica, estimula.
    Assim como uma tutora carinhosa que estĂĄ sempre acessĂ­vel.

    📊 Analytics — Power BI Desktop

    • Dashboard de impacto social
    • MĂ©tricas educacionais
    • Engajamento, desempenho e dificuldades detectadas

    O objetivo Ă© claro:

    gerar dados para polĂ­ticas pĂșblicas e decisĂ”es pedagĂłgicas.

    🎼 Gamificação e Jogos Educativos

    A aprendizagem nĂŁo precisa ser chata.

    Por isso, o Amigo do Saber traz:

    NĂ­veis

    Iniciante → Mestre do Conhecimento

    10 etapas de evolução

    Badges

    • MatemĂĄtico
    • Cientista
    • Coruja Noturna
    • Madrugador
    • Leitor AssĂ­duo
    • e mais


    MissÔes Diårias

    3 desafios por dia

    • pontos
    • streak
    • constĂąncia

    Jogos Educativos Inclusos

    • Quiz de MatemĂĄtica
    • Jogo da MemĂłria
    • Caça-Palavras
    • Mini games por matĂ©ria

    Tudo isso conectado ao sistema de pontuação.

    🚀 Por Que Esse Projeto Importa?

    Porque Tecnologia sem propĂłsito Ă© sĂł cĂłdigo.

    Mas tecnologia aliada a impacto social vira transformação.

    O Amigo do Saber:

    • reduz barreiras de acesso
    • fortalece crianças da periferia
    • apoia responsĂĄveis
    • dĂĄ suporte a escolas
    • cria oportunidades reais

    E traz para o centro da experiĂȘncia uma professora preta e perifĂ©rica como sĂ­mbolo de potĂȘncia e inteligĂȘncia.

    💭 Uma Pergunta Para VocĂȘ

    A DIO sempre fala sobre transformar vidas através da tecnologia.

    EntĂŁo eu te deixo um desafio:

    👉 Qual problema da sua comunidade vocĂȘ poderia resolver com os conhecimentos que estĂĄ adquirindo hoje?

    A tecnologia brasileira precisa da sua assinatura.

    Precisamos de devs com propĂłsito.

    Precisamos de gente que cria para mudar o mundo ao redor.

    đŸ€ Contribua com o Projeto

    O Amigo do Saber Ă© open-source e vocĂȘ pode ajudar:

    🔗 GitHub do Projeto

    https://github.com/MarcioGil/Amigo-do-Saber.git

    Faça um fork, abra uma issue, envie uma feature.

    Não importa o nível — sempre há espaço para aprender e crescer.

    đŸ‘€ Sobre o Autor

    MĂĄrcio Gil

    Embaixador do DIO Campus Expert

    Estudante de Engenharia de Software

    Apaixonado por educação, tecnologia e inclusão social.

    🔗 LinkedIn

    linkedin.com/in/mĂĄrcio-gil-1b7669309

    🔗 Portfólio

    marciogil.github.io/curriculum-vitae/

    🔗 GitHub (Perfil)

    github.com/MarcioGil/MarcioGil.git

    Compartilhe
    ComentĂĄrios (0)